Transaction fc5cc9507bb0787ee26634eb33d8274c61c1a9efba4e92cb5b543c2a24ac41da
1 Input
1 Output
-
fc5cc9507bb0787ee26634eb33d8274c61c1a9efba4e92cb5b543c2a24ac41da:0
- value
- 19760000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 510420ebf139908a1e213da19f0d9ef941ef3ea1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18PNgQ7LLh582MphmAUeeBFvXnG3TnixPk